Understanding Display Messages
Messages appear on the display on the control panel to indicate
the printer’s status or errors. Refer to the tables below to
understand the message’s meaning and correct the problem if
necessary. Messages and their meanings are listed in
alphabetical order.
N
OTE
: When you call for service, it is very helpful to tell the
service
representative
the display message.
Message
Status
Do this...
ADC Not
Confirm Error
A problem has occurred
in the ADC in the printer.
Contact a service representative.
Cover Open
The top cover is open.
Close the top cover firmly.
CTD Calibration
Error
The CTD sensor is
polluted by dust or
toner.
Contact a service representative.
Dev. Motor
Error
A problem has occurred
in the development
motor of the printer.
Unplug the power cord and plug it
in again. If the problem persists,
please call for service.
Engine Fuser
Low Heat Error
The temperature in the
fuser is abnormally low.
Unplug the power cord and plug it
in again. If the problem persists,
please call for service.
Engine Fuser
Over Heat Error
The temperature in the
fuser is abnormally high.
Unplug the power cord and plug it
in again. If the problem persists,
please call for service.
Engine LSU
Error
A problem has occurred
in the LSU (Laser
Scanning Unit) in the
printer.
Unplug the power cord and plug it
in again. If the problem persists,
please call for service.
Install
[Color] Toner
The indicated color toner
cartridge is not installed
in the printer.
Install the corresponding color
toner cartridge.
Install
Imaging Unit
The imaging unit is not
installed in the printer.
Install the imaging unit.
Install
Transfer Belt
The transfer belt is not
installed in the printer.
Install the transfer belt.
